Position Overview & Key Responsibilities

The Family Resource Specialist serves as the primary case manager for assigned youth and families, providing comprehensive assessments, individualized case planning, intervention services, resource coordination, and ongoing support. This position works directly with families in home, community, and office-based settings to deliver services that promote family stability, strengthen protective factors, and reduce barriers to success.

Family Resource Specialists play a critical role in helping youth and families access resources, develop skills, and build sustainable support systems while utilizing a trauma-informed and strengths-based approach to service delivery.

Family Assessment & Case Planning

· Conduct family needs assessments

· Develop individualized case plans and safety plans

· Identify family strengths, needs, goals, and barriers

· Monitor progress and adjust service plans as needed


What You'll Do

Direct Family Support

· Provide one-on-one support and intervention services to youth and families

· Potential to conduct home visits and community-based meetings when appropriate

· Facilitate ongoing case management services

· Support families in achieving identified goals and improving overall stability

Resource Coordination & Advocacy

· Connect families with community resources and support services

· Advocate for youth and families within schools, agencies, and community systems

· Assist families in navigating complex service systems

· Build collaborative relationships with community partners

Collaboration & Documentation

· Work closely with schools, service providers, and multidisciplinary teams

· Maintain timely, accurate, and professional documentation

· Participate in case consultations, team meetings, and professional development opportunities

· Ensure services are delivered in accordance with program standards and best practices


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ree in Social Work, Psychology, Human Services, Counseling, Criminal Justice, Family Studies, or a related helping profession required· Ability to travel throughout the community and conduct home visits as needed· Knowledge of case management practices, crisis intervention, and community resources preferred· Ability to work independently while collaborating effectively within a multidisciplinary tea
  •  Strong written communication, organizational, and documentation skills
  •  Experience working with youth, families, or community-based programs preferred
  • Valid driver's license and reliable transportation required



Work Environment

This position combines office-based, community-based, and home-based service delivery. Family Resource Specialists may be required to travel throughout the community to meet with youth and families, attend collaborative meetings, and support families in accessing resources and services.
